Bodhi, the iconic social networking dog and arguably Instagram’s most stylish, has passed away at the age of 15, as his owner announced in a poignant post on the Menswear Dog Instagram account.

Bodhi, a Shiba Inu whose smartly tailored sport coats and luxurious knitwear helped make him the rare canine men’s wear influencer, has died. He was 15.

In her post, she confided that this announcement took a lot of courage and that she cried a lot.

However, she smiles as she imagines that Bodhi would like her to remember him with his million-dollar smile, dressed in a three-piece suit and charming everyone who meets his gaze.

Bodhi, a Shiba Inu famous on social networks, was renowned for his impeccable style. Dressed in menswear, he seduced the Internet back in 2013 with his refined look and captivating smile.

His death at the age of 15 is sure to leave a huge void, both among his deeply saddened owner and his nearly 375,000 followers on Instagram.
